Indonesia has two more bird flu deaths-ministry
JAKARTA, May 19 (Reuters) The World Health Organisation has confirmed two more bird flu deaths in Indonesia, a senior health ministry official said today.
One of those confirmed was a boy from a North Sumatran family in which five other members have been confirmed as infected cases. The second person was a 12-year-old boy from East Jakarta, who died last week. His case was unrelated to the Sumatra cluster.
The WHO had already included the sixth North Sumatra confirmation on their site, but Indonesian officials say they received that report separately.
